Who might be able to join this trial:
- People aged 18 or older
- People who are able to sign a consent form agreeing to take part
- Men, or women who are not pregnant (women of childbearing age will be asked verbally about pregnancy status)
- People who have presented with a heart condition involving blocked or narrowed arteries, either as an urgent event or an ongoing condition with chest pain or related symptoms, or with test results showing reduced blood flow to the heart
- People who have a social security number
- People whose treatment involved only the Vivo ISAR stent, whether one or more blood vessels were treated
Who may not be able to join:
- People who are currently taking part in another clinical trial
- People who had a procedure to open a blocked artery using a different stent (not the Vivo ISAR) within the last month
- People who have planned non-emergency surgery scheduled within the next 6 months
- People who are in severe heart failure or whose condition is medically unstable at the time of the trial
- People with another medical condition where life expectancy is estimated to be less than 12 months
- People who have had a stroke within the last 6 months
- People who are legally considered vulnerable and are under guardianship or protected legal status
